4. HISTORY
• IN 1950 English Mathematician Alan Turing wrote a
landmark paper titled “Computer Machinery and
Intelligence” that asked the question “Can Machines
Think?”.
• Further work came out of a 1956 workshop at
Dartmouth sponsored by John McCarthy. In the
proposal for that workshop, he coined The phrase a
“Study of Artificial Intelligence”

7. LANGUAGES USED IN AI
LISP:
Lisp is one of the oldest and the most
suited languages for the development in AI.
It was invented by John McCarthy, the
father of Artificial Intelligence in 1958. It
has the capability of processing the
symbolic information effectively.
Prolog:
This language stays alongside Lisp when we
talk about development in AI field. The features
provided by it include efficient pattern
matching, tree-based data structuring and
automatic backtracking.

11. CONCLUSION
AI is at the center of a new enterprise to build computational models of
intelligence. The main assumption is that intelligence (human or
otherwise) can be represented in terms of symbol structures and symbolic
operations which can be programmed in a digital computer.
